tdraier     2004/11/12 12:23:44 CET

  Modified files:
    core/src/java/org/jahia/services/webdav 
                                            JahiaWebdavBaseService.java 
  Log:
  fixed postgres issue with comparaison operator
  
  Revision  Changes    Path
  1.7       +2 -4      
jahia/core/src/java/org/jahia/services/webdav/JahiaWebdavBaseService.java
http://jahia.mine.nu:8080/cgi-bin/cvsweb.cgi/jahia/core/src/java/org/jahia/services/webdav/JahiaWebdavBaseService.java.diff?r1=1.6&r2=1.7&f=h
  
  
  
  Index: JahiaWebdavBaseService.java
  ===================================================================
  RCS file: 
/home/cvs/repository/jahia/core/src/java/org/jahia/services/webdav/JahiaWebdavBaseService.java,v
  retrieving revision 1.6
  retrieving revision 1.7
  diff -u -r1.6 -r1.7
  --- JahiaWebdavBaseService.java       17 Sep 2004 10:14:51 -0000      1.6
  +++ JahiaWebdavBaseService.java       12 Nov 2004 11:23:44 -0000      1.7
  @@ -446,16 +446,14 @@
           try {
               Connection connection = ConnectionDispenser.getConnection ();
               String sql = "select 
ID_JAHIA_FIELDS_DATA,VERSION_ID,WORKFLOW_STATE,LANGUAGE_CODE,value_jahia_fields_data
 from jahia_fields_data, jahia_fields_def WHERE 
fielddefid_jahia_fields_data=id_jahia_fields_def and jahiaid_jahia_fields_def=? 
and (value_jahia_fields_data like ? or value_jahia_fields_data like ?) and 
type_jahia_fields_data=" +
  -                    ContentFieldTypes.FILE + " and 
workflow_state!="+EntryLoadRequest.DELETED_WORKFLOW_STATE;
  +                    ContentFieldTypes.FILE + " and 
workflow_state<>"+EntryLoadRequest.DELETED_WORKFLOW_STATE;
   //            String sql = "select 
ID_JAHIA_FIELDS_DATA,VERSION_ID,WORKFLOW_STATE,LANGUAGE_CODE,value_jahia_fields_data
 from jahia_fields_data WHERE (value_jahia_fields_data like ? or 
value_jahia_fields_data like ?) and 
type_jahia_fields_data="+ContentFieldTypes.FILE;
               if (onlyLockedUsages) {
                   sql += " and (workflow_state=" +
                           EntryLoadRequest.WAITING_WORKFLOW_STATE +
                           " or workflow_state=" +
                           EntryLoadRequest.ACTIVE_WORKFLOW_STATE + ")";
  -            } else {
  -                sql += " and 
workflow_state!="+EntryLoadRequest.DELETED_WORKFLOW_STATE;
  -            }
  +            } 
   
               PreparedStatement statement = connection.prepareStatement (sql);
               statement.setInt (1, siteId);
  

Reply via email to